Episode 2

June 9, 2024
0.0%

On Thin Ice: Putin v Greenpeace - S1 - E2

Episode 2

Two climbers are captured by the Russian coastguard in the 2013 protest. Shots are fired. The FSB captures the ship, but the activists try to keep filming.

On Thin Ice: Putin v Greenpeace: All seasons